Book Launch of THE DREAM WEAVER with Reina Luz Alegre
Booklandia in partnership with The Junior Library Guild presents the Book Launch for Reina Luz Alegre's book, THE DREAM WEAVER (Simon & Schuster for Young Readers.)

Join us in celebrating Reina Luz Alegre's debut middle grade novel. Told with humor and heart, THE DREAM WEAVER is a story about family, friendship and finding where you belong. Twelve-year-old Zoey helps her grandpa save his bowling alley on the beach, while also learning to stand up for her own dreams.

​ABOUT THE AUTHOR:
Reina Luz Alegre lives in the Miami area with her family. She’s dreamed of becoming an author since the second grade, and grew up to work on various other professional dreams—including as a freelance journalist and lawyer—before debuting her first novel, The Dream Weaver. When she’s not writing, Reina loves to read, sing, and salivate over baking shows. Reina is represented by Rebecca Podos of Rees Literary Agency.
